Long term Squeezebox user and Tidal subscriber. Recently, on new albums I am having stuttering problems when playing FLAC streams from Tidal. Now, the issue I have is that it only occurs on my Duet and Boom devices and doesnt seem to affect my Radio. For example for Jess Glynnes Ill be there track it is a major problem but for Coldplays Adventure of a Lifetime (which is on an old paylist) it is perfect.
I have tried the Tidal 1.2 plugin and also ickStream. I have configured proxy streaming, rebooted my router (35mbps connection and my pc (running LMS 7.9.1) with no joy.
It seems like the players are choking on the size of the stream but that only makes sense if it affected all Tidal tracks but it doesnt as some work (and according to the web display and iPeng they are still FLAC streams). Maybe Tidal have changed something about their encoding.
Is it time to give up the Duet and Boom and replace with something else?
